Hey, did you know?

Nieuw Slagmaat Farm is located in a historic place: precisely on the border of the ancient Roman Empire. A large castellum in which soldiers would guard the border lies buried beneath the ground opposite the farm. The surrounding land, which is still very fertile to this day, was used to grow food to feed the garrison.
